Duomo Pisa

Despite its closeness to the Leaning Tower, Pisa Cathedral isn't overshadowed by its more famous relative. Begun in 1093, it's a masterpiece of Romanesque architecture and looms large in the Piazza dei Miracoli. Admire the gorgeous marble façade, ornate pulpit and bronze angels flanking the choir entrance.
